Cottonwood is located in the heart of Arizona's scenic Verde Valley, along the Verde River and between the communities of Sedona, Jerome, Clarkdale and Camp Verde. With an estimated 2025 population of approximately **12,700 residents**, Cottonwood combines the convenience of a regional commercial center with the relaxed character of a smaller Arizona community. Its elevation of roughly 3,300 to 3,900 feet provides a generally milder climate than the Phoenix metropolitan area. ### Major Employers and Economic Base Cottonwood serves as an employment, healthcare, retail and service hub for much of the Verde Valley. Major employment sectors include: * Healthcare and medical services, led by **Verde Valley Medical Center and Northern Arizona Healthcare** * Public education, including the **Cottonwood-Oak Creek School District** and **Mingus Union High School District** * Municipal and government services through the **City of Cottonwood** * Retail and consumer services, including major employers such as **Walmart, Home Depot, Fry's Food Stores, Safeway and Food City** * Hospitality, restaurants, wineries, tourism and recreation-related businesses The city actively supports business attraction, expansion, redevelopment and tourism-related economic development. ([Cottonwood AZ][2]) ### Tourism and Area Attractions Cottonwood is widely recognized as the **heart of the Verde Valley wine region**. Historic Old Town Cottonwood features a walkable Main Street lined with tasting rooms, restaurants, cafés, boutiques, antique stores, galleries and locally owned businesses. The Verde Valley Wine Trail connects Cottonwood with numerous nearby wineries, vineyards and tasting destinations. ([Old Town Cottonwood][3]) Nearby attractions include: **Sedona:** A convenient drive from Cottonwood, Sedona is internationally known for its red-rock scenery, art galleries, Jeep tours and more than 300 miles of hiking and biking trails. ([Visit Sedona][4]) **Jerome:** The historic hillside mining town of Jerome overlooks Cottonwood and the Verde Valley. Today, it is a popular visitor destination featuring historic buildings, museums, galleries, restaurants, specialty shops and sweeping valley views. ([Visit Arizona][5]) **Tuzigoot National Monument:** Located just outside Cottonwood, Tuzigoot preserves a historic 110-room hilltop pueblo built by the Sinagua people approximately 1,000 years ago. Visitors can explore the pueblo, museum and trails overlooking Tavasci Marsh and the Verde Valley. ([National Park Service][6]) **Dead Horse Ranch State Park:** Located in Cottonwood, this popular state park offers camping, fishing, kayaking, birdwatching, mountain biking and more than 20 miles of shared-use trails through high-desert and Verde River environments. ([Arizona State Parks][7]) **Verde River and Verde River Greenway:** The Verde River provides opportunities for paddling, fishing, wildlife viewing and scenic walks beneath mature cottonwood and sycamore trees. The Jail Trail River Walk begins near Old Town and follows a scenic 1.6-mile loop beside the river. ([Cottonwood AZ][8]) ### Recreation and Quality of Life Outdoor recreation is a major part of the Cottonwood lifestyle. Residents and visitors enjoy hiking, mountain biking, horseback riding, fishing, kayaking, birdwatching, stargazing and exploring nearby state and national parks. The Lime Kiln Trail also connects the Cottonwood area with Red Rock State Park near Sedona, providing a scenic regional trail route through the Verde Valley. ([Arizona State Parks][9]) With its central Verde Valley location, regional healthcare and shopping, historic downtown, expanding wine and tourism industries, and close proximity to Sedona, Jerome, Tuzigoot National Monument and extensive outdoor recreation, Cottonwood offers an attractive combination of small-town character, natural beauty and regional accessibility.

Primary value is large space with ample off-street parking. Yarnell became well known in 2013 due to the loss of the 19 Granite Mountain Hotshots during their battle against a wildfire on June 30. The State of Arizona completed a State Park where hikers can take a trail to the memorial site and experience the stunning views of the desert to the south from the top of the Weaver Mountains. The State also erected a Memorial Park on SR-89 just to the north of the properties. Yarnell is a popular destination for motorcycle enthusiasts - who enjoy weekly weekend gatherings motoring from the Phoenix and Wickenburg to greet those from Prescott and Flagstaff, gathering at Gilligan's Pizza & Bar or the popular Ranch House Restaurant. Yarnell is also popular with vintage enthusiasts who travel for unique treasures from the Yarnell Emporium, Blue Adobe Vintage, Penny Lane, Days of Vintage and the Painted Lizard. The community offers historic sites: The 'Shrine of St. Joseph of the Mountains' is a presentation of the Stations of the Cross tucked into an outcrop of gray granite boulders characteristic of the Yarnell back country landscape completed with life size statues. The ranch of former AZ Senator John Hays in Peeples valley just north on SR-89 is the site of the yearly Yavapai Cattle Growers sales; the famous Kirkland Bar on the way to the Bagdad Mine; and, 'White Elephant Curve' and, 'Frog Rock' to the South. There has been a recent resurgence of interest in the Mining Industry in Yarnell since it is located in one of the most heavily mineralized areas of Arizona. Mines include the following: Rich Hill, Rincon, Hayden, and the Yarnell Mines - just four of many claims in the area. The local area was also home to two famous southwest artists: George Phippen and Cynthia Rigden.
